We are in the early process of evaluating IS-Mills DIMP functionality based on ECC 6.0 and with SCM 7.0 and have a question related to gATP check for Batch Managed materials.

 

1) Question

·      

       Is it possible to perform a gATP check based on the Sales Order UOM and not the product Base UOM so that the order can be confirmed based on pieces in stock regardless of quantity available in Base UOM? (See scenario below)

 

2) Scenario 

  • Product Base unit of Measure is pounds (LB)
  • Material is batch managed and is kept in inventory as stock material
  • Sales order entered for unit of measure – “Roll”.
  • Order quantity = 1 roll
  • Per Material Master alternative UOM, 1 Roll = 1,000 LBs
  • In stock, we have 1 batch representing 1 Roll however actual batch weight is 980 lbs (due to theoretical vs actual weight variances).
  • When gATP check is executed in our system, it checks based on base UOM (lbs) and will never allow a full confirmation based on the customer ordered quantity of 1  Roll.

 

3) Business Requirement

  • If customer ordered in UOM of 1 Roll and there is 1 Roll available in stock, Sales order line item should be fully confirmed regardless of weight of that actual batch in stock

 

We understand it is possible in ECC and ECC-DIMP systems, to define batch specific units of measure and define batches as “Single Unit batches”. We also saw there is also functionality in IS-Mills called “Sales Order Fulfillment with Requirements Reduction in Pieces but are not clear how this integrates into the gATP check.

 

4) Feedback requested

  • Options in standard ECC (non IS-Mills) with APO
  • Options in IS-Mills DIMP ECC with APO

One of the biggest mining company Vale is researching on copper eating bacteria to recover copper from tailings. In Mining industry ores are processed to separate metals from waste. however  after some extent when it is not either not possible or not feasible to further recover metal so they are treated as tailings and disposed to tailing dams.

 

Vale along with BNDES and university of SaoPaulo is researching for copper eating bactaria.These bactaria will be blended to the tailings which will eat copper from these waste and that copper can be recovered from bacteria, reprocess it and sold to market.According to Vale its Sessego mine tailing dam contains 90 million tons of 0.07% of copper grade detritus which due to its low grade cannot be recovered. so if this project get success all of this copper can be recovered which would value approx US$ 1.4 billions.this method is more popular as Bioleaching.

One another concern why mining companies is researching on this is that Bioleaching is more cleaner than other traditional method of recovering metals which require use of hazardous chemicals which may affect environment.

RungePincockMinarco (RPM) has today launched the first fully integrated EFM application specifically built for the mining industry, XERAS for Enterprise ™.

         BRISBANE, Australia (May 30, 2013)

 

XERAS for Enterprise represents the next generation of RPM’s industry leading budgeting and financial modelling software product XERAS ™, which is used by major mining companies all over the world.

 

Launched with the support of global ERP powerhouse SAP AG (SAP), XERAS for Enterprise seamlessly integrates SAP’s Financial and Maintenance Management modules with the financial modelling capabilities of XERAS. This integration allows for unprecedented levels of financial visibility and cost control, from individual mine sites through to corporate management reporting systems.

SAP’s Performance Bench marking group publishes a short analysis each Monday, highlighting hot industry topics and high-impact strategies.  This week they have focused on comparing the days in inventory for mill products companies and ways to reduce the critical performance metric.

 

The analysis boiled down in to following results:

 

  1. A key driver in reducing mill products days in inventory is a 360-degree view of the supply chain.
  2. Mill products organizations that track and manage the alignment of strategic manufacturing objectives and operational activities require on an average 32% fewer days to close annual books.
  3. Schedules that optimize machine and labor capacity by integrating customer delivery dates with material availability and real-time manufacturing conditions help Mill Products companies reduce the days in inventory by 19%.
  4. With dynamic and frequently updated forecasts Mill Products companies also can reduce days in inventory by as much as 17%.
